It's 10/magical for PnP reasons only, pretty much. It's there to promote the mystical otherworldliness of the monk's psyche, in that should they encounter orc/goblin hordes, peasant uprisings or bandit raids, all of whom use unenchanted weaponry in PnP, a single (powerful) mendicant monk with 10/magical DR could hand them all a serious ass-whooping and come out the other side basically unscathed and marvelled at by the survivors/surrounding communities and then preach their monk dogma and get some converts. 
On BG the DR aspect of the feat is nigh useless since even CR 5 goblins tote +1 weapons.
